Yokkaichi thermal power station (四日市火力発電所) is an operating power station of at least 585-megawatts (MW) in Yokkaichi, Mie, Japan.

Project Details

Table 2: Unit-level details

Unit name Status Fuel(s) Capacity (MW) Technology CHP Start year Retired year
Unit 4-1 operating[2][3] fossil gas - LNG[4][5] 117[4][5] combined cycle[5] 1988[1]
Unit 4-2 operating[2][3] fossil gas - LNG[4][5] 117[4][5] combined cycle[5] 1988[1]
Unit 4-3 operating[2][3] fossil gas - LNG[4][5] 117[4][5] combined cycle[5] 1988[1]
Unit 4-4 operating[2][3] fossil gas - LNG[4][5] 117[4][5] combined cycle[5] 1988[1]
Unit 4-5 operating[2][3] fossil gas - LNG[4][5] 117[4][5] combined cycle[5] 1988[1]
